Jayco Recalls 2018 Octane Travel Trailers Due to Missing Generator Exhaust Pipe

Jayco is recalling 2018 Octane travel trailers with optional generators because a missing exhaust pipe may allow exhaust to enter the trailer, increasing injury risk.

Plain-English summary

Jayco, Inc. is recalling certain 2018 Jayco Octane travel trailers, models VH and VF, that are equipped with an optional generator. The recall involves 62 vehicles. During production, the generator exhaust pipe may not have been installed on these units.

If the exhaust pipe is missing, the generator's exhaust can enter the trailer. This condition can increase the risk of injury to occupants. The source text does not report any specific injuries or illnesses associated with this defect.

Dealers will install any missing generator exhaust pipes free of charge. The recall began on July 24, 2018. Owners may contact Jayco customer service at 1-800-517-9137 or the NHTSA Vehicle Safety Hotline at 1-888-327-4236.
